When it comes to managing your personal finance, one important thing you need to do is keeping track of your expenses. If you don’t do that, you have the risk of spending your money out of control. Many people think that they don’t spend a lot of money until they look at the actual numbers. Numbers don’t lie; they tell you the truth. That’s why you need to have them by keeping track of your expenses.
To do that, just write down whatever expenses you have. Specify the amount and the purpose of each expense. This isn’t easy, especially in the beginning, but it’s important habit to build. Build the discipline as soon as possible to make sure that you get your personal finance under control.
What tool should we use for it? There are many available options you can choose from. Some people like to do it using just pen and paper. Some other people prefer to use computer programs like Quicken or Microsoft Money. Some other people just use a spreadsheet for that purpose.
The tool isn’t essential; you can use whatever tools that work for you. The important thing is for you to build the habit of keeping track of your expenses. That will make a lot of difference in your personal finance.
